What you can expect
The Adventure Begins
Your journey starts with a comfortable morning pickup in Tbilisi. Traveling in a modern, fully equipped vehicle with a small group (maximum 15 people), you head toward the Armenian border. Our team ensures a smooth and hassle-free crossing, so you can relax and enjoy the dramatic landscapes of the Lori region—the perfect start to your Armenian adventure.
Step Into History:
Haghpat Monastery Your first stop is a UNESCO World Heritage Site set on a scenic plateau. This remarkable medieval complex reveals centuries of history and unique architecture. Your guide brings the stories of this ancient place to life as you explore its stone-carved halls and hidden corners.
Lunch with a View
Take a well-deserved break and enjoy authentic Armenian cuisine at a carefully selected local restaurant. Taste traditional dishes like Dolma, with delicious options for every taste, including specialized vegetarian choices.
The Heart of Armenia:
Yerevan Discover the vibrant capital where ancient history meets modern lifestyle. Visit the iconic Mother Armenia statue for panoramic views of the city and the majestic, snow-capped Mount Ararat. Enjoy a walk down the famous Cascade Complex, a massive limestone stairway filled with contemporary art. Feel the city’s energy at Republic Square, known for its pink tuff architecture and lively atmosphere.
The Blue Pearl: Lake Sevan Continue to one of the largest high-altitude lakes in the world. Climb to the historic Sevanavank Monastery, where 9th-century black stone churches contrast beautifully with turquoise waters—offering a serene and unforgettable moment before the day concludes.
Heading Home
As the sun begins to set, relax in your modern, climate-controlled vehicle on the return to Tbilisi. With the comfort of a small group, enjoy a smooth ride back, reflecting on a day filled with breathtaking landscapes, rich history, and unforgettable experiences.
